Feynman: "We know a lot more than we can prove" 🤔 Deng: "For me personally, an important reason is that I don't particularly like pure theory. I feel that in this world, the truths that can be rigorously proven are actually very limited, but the truths you can feel are very numerous. Many principles are more like a feeling or an energy, and it's hard to express them completely in mathematical form. But in mathematics and theoretical computer science, your conclusion must be rigorously provable, written on paper, before people will accept it. In AI, as long as you observe certain phenomena through experiments and intuitively feel they are correct, even if you can't fully convince everyone, you can gradually build your own system of understanding. This approach to understanding the world through intuition and experimentation appeals to me greatly. And this approach lets you discover patterns much faster than disciplines that rely on rigorous proofs."

"Tim Cook took Apple from $350B to $4T" So? That's a 11X market cap increase. In the same time, MSFT saw a 14X increase, Google saw a 20X increase, Amazon did 28X, Facebook did 35X. We're not even going to talk about NVidia. Cook led Apple through a period where every tech company expanded. Yay for him? In the meantime, Apple had the most compelling pre-AI experience in Siri. They had everything! They had mountains of user data, audio and transcription training data, the biggest and most sophisticated user data network in the world *by far*. And they blew it. They should be so far ahead of the competition on AI that it makes their competitors fall into despair. Instead, they are a non-player in the biggest tech revolution since mobile, maybe even since the internet. They could have leveraged their data advantage to create astonishingly powerful models. They make their own silicon, they could have beat NVidia to the punch on hardware if Cook had any foresight. Instead they still just make high-end devices and now also they make TV shows and won an Oscar for a movie no one saw. I'm sorry, but that's underwhelming.
